What is the importance of trustworthiness in real estate ethics?

Trustworthiness is a cornerstone of ethical practices in real estate, as it significantly contributes to building lasting relationships with clients. When clients perceive a real estate agent as trustworthy, they are more likely to feel comfortable sharing personal information and listening to the agent's advice, which can lead to more effective transactions. Trust fosters open communication, encourages client loyalty, and helps agents secure repeat business and referrals, all essential components of a successful real estate career.

In addition to facilitating smoother interactions, a trustworthy reputation can also lead to higher client satisfaction. Satisfied clients are more inclined to recommend the agent to others, enhancing their professional network through positive word-of-mouth. Ultimately, trustworthiness not only aids in individual transactions but also in establishing a long-term, successful business in the competitive field of real estate.
